Description
Many older adults are diagnosed with more than one health condition. It is common for the older population to experience changes in the quality and duration of sleep due to changes in the body’s internal clock. Mental health conditions like anxiety and depression are not normal elements of aging but may affect sleep in older people.
March's Geriatric Seminar for older adults and caregivers will review:
- Likelihood of the medications requiring lifestyle changes.
- Common changes in older adults regarding quality and duration of sleep due to medication and aging.
- Possible symptoms from prescribed medications including depression and anxiety.
- Basic information and safety tips for antidepressants and antianxiety medications.
